Establishing a Realistic Timeline for Your Move



Timing is whatever in an university town like Tempe. The local rental market adheres to a predictable cycle that revolves around the beginning of the autumn semester in August. Many skilled locals and pupils start their search for student housing in Tempe as early as October or November for the following year. This early begin may appear too much, yet it allows you to secure one of the most preferable areas prior to the springtime rush begins. By the time January arrives, competition for spaces near the major school reaches a peak.



If you wait till the summer season to start looking, you might find that the inventory has actually decreased dramatically. Late candidates frequently need to endanger on distance or price. Beginning early likewise gives you the deluxe of checking out properties face to face. Walking through a potential home throughout the cooler winter season is much more enjoyable than trying to browse tours during the intense heat of an Arizona summer season. You can take your time to assess the all-natural light, the condition of the devices, and the general feel of the area without the pressure of an immediate due date.



Recognizing the Impact of the Tempe Climate



The desert atmosphere plays a massive function in exactly how homeowners live and pick their homes. In Tempe, temperature levels frequently soar above 110 degrees during the summer season. This severe warmth ensures amenities non-negotiable for any person looking for apartments in Tempe, AZ near ASU or the bordering areas. A trustworthy and efficient a/c system is one of the most vital attribute of any local residence. When you explore a property, it is a good idea to ask about the age of the cooling system and just how the structure handles insulation.



Living in such a warm climate also affects your day-to-day regimen and transport options. Lots of people choose homes that offer covered vehicle parking or are located near shaded strolling paths. The distance to regional transit alternatives like the public transportation or the cost-free area circulator buses becomes a significant asset when you want to stay clear of walking long distances in the sunlight. Furthermore, several neighborhoods in the area function rejuvenating swimming pools and outside lounge areas that are developed to make the summer warmth extra convenient. Reviewing these attributes helps you select a home that supports your way of life year-round.

Taking Care Of the Financial Aspects of Renting



Budgeting for a brand-new home includes looking past the base regular monthly lease. In a city where air conditioning is a necessity for a big part of the year, energy costs can change dramatically in between periods. When you are searching for off campus housing ASU in Tempe, constantly ask whether utilities like water, trash, and internet are packed right into the regular monthly repayment. Some modern areas use complete payment, which can make managing your financial resources a lot simpler by offering a predictable monthly cost.



You ought to likewise think about the prices recommended reading connected with day-to-day live in the specific area you select. Living closer to the city center might imply a higher lease however lower transport costs. Conversely, an extra inexpensive place better away may require an allocate gas or a transit pass. Many homeowners discover that sharing a multi-bedroom home with others is an effective means to delight in costs features while keeping specific costs down. This technique also gives an instant social circle, which can be very handy when working out right into a new city.

Preparing Your Documentation in Advance



The busy nature of the regional market implies you need to be all set to act when you locate a location you love. Having your paperwork arranged in advance can give you an one-upmanship. Many home supervisors will certainly require a valid government-issued ID, evidence of income or financial backing, and in some cases a co-signer if you do not have a well established credit history. If you are moving from out of state or from one more country, make certain you have digital copies of all your essential files all set to be sent at a minute's notice.



Applications usually include a cost, so it is beneficial to have a shortlist of your top three options as opposed to putting on every building you see. Once your application is approved, you will normally need to supply a security deposit to hold the unit. This step formally takes the home off the marketplace and secures it for your move-in date. Being definitive and prepared permits you to navigate the administrative side of the search with confidence, leaving you more time to focus on the enjoyment of your upcoming step.



Last Steps Before Your Move-In Date



As your move-in date methods, there are a few last logistical details to handle. Establishing your accounts with the neighborhood power and public utility guarantees that everything is running the minute you tip via the door. It is likewise a great concept to collaborate your relocating vehicle or van rental well beforehand, as these services are in high demand throughout the height transition home windows in August. If you are relocating during the summertime, strategy to do the hefty lifting early in the morning to stay clear of one of the most intense heat of the day.



When you have your tricks, make the effort to do a complete walkthrough of your new home. Paper the problem of the spaces and ensure that all home appliances are working properly. This proactive step secures you and helps the management group address any type of little issues right now. Working out right into a brand-new area is an interesting chapter, and caring for these details early on allows you to begin your time in Tempe on a favorable note.
